Unlocking Potential: How Lockerley C of E Primary School Shines in Recent Ofsted Report
Lockerley Church of England Endowed Primary School has recently garnered acclaim with a positive inspection report that underscores its unwavering commitment to safeguarding and pupil wellbeing. A culture of belonging permeates the school, fostering regular attendance and meaningful peer engagement among its young learners.
Celebrating a Strong Community Ethos
Interim Headteacher Paul O'Brien expressed his delight at the findings, noting that the report captured the essence of what makes Lockerley C of E special. He stated, "The school is a credit to the Governing Board, staff, parents and children, and it has such a wonderful sense of community." This strong community spirit is pivotal in ensuring that all pupils feel a sense of belonging, which the report highlights as an essential component of the school's inclusive ethos.
Academic Growth and Development Opportunities
The Ofsted report acknowledged some variations in academic performance, specifically in handwriting, spelling, and grammar, but commended school leaders for their proactive approach to improvement. Frame this against the backdrop of daily phonics sessions designed to help students catch up academically, demonstrating the school’s commitment to addressing and overcoming challenges.
Assistant Headteacher Alex Clark also shared insights into the diverse opportunities provided for children, emphasizing the importance of experiential learning. From Victorian Day to experiencing stone-age cooking, and engaging in new sports, the school prioritizes an enriching curriculum that supports holistic development.
Commitment to Inclusive Education
Staff at Lockerley C of E are dedicated to ensuring that every student, particularly those facing additional barriers, receives the necessary support. The report indicates strong partnerships between staff and parents, fostering an environment where children can thrive. A parent aptly reflected on this community aspect, stating, “There is a great community at Lockerley, a real family feel.”
The future appears bright for Lockerley C of E Primary School as they aim to further enhance phonics outcomes and the teaching of writing skills. This positive trajectory suggests a strong commitment not only to academic excellence but also to fostering a safe and inclusive environment for all learners.
